Introducing the "Old & New Masters" Series Box Set.
Celebrating the Austrian chamber-music festival's 30th anniversary, this limited-edition five-CD box set presents a revival of long-lost titles under "Edition Lockenhaus." Featuring esteemed musicians like Gidon Kremer, Kim Kashkashian, and more from the New Series, this set captures the essence of Lockenhaus's artistic resonance. The collection commences with never-before-heard recordings by Sir Simon Rattle and Roman Kofman conducting Kremerata Baltica in profound renditions of Richard Strauss’s “Metamorphosen” and Olivier Messiaen’s “Trois petites Liturgies de la Présence Divine.” These remarkable interpretations embody the festival's soul. Comprising discs two to five, the set delves into works by César Franck, André Caplet, Francis Poulenc, and other renowned composers.
